Renal Physiology: Mosby Physiology Series 6ed
Gain a foundational understanding of renal physiology and how the renal system functions in health and disease. Renal Physiology, a volume in the Mosby Physiology Series, explains the fundamentals of this complex subject in a clear and concise manner, while helping you bridge the gap between normal kidney function and disease with pathophysiology content throughout the book.
- Helps you easily master the material in a systems-based curriculum with learning objectives, "In the Clinic" and "At the Molecular Level" boxes, chapter summaries, clinical cases with review questions and answers, self-study questions, and a comprehensive exam.
 - Includes more than 250 clear, 2-color diagrams that simplify complex concepts.
 - Featuresclinical commentaries that show you how to apply what you've learned to real-life clinical situations.
